Output 17cf25213b3fb8c11d9a521a782960fae3299df5076d4c44b2f879455d1d2b63:0

value
6944242632696
script pubkey
OP_0 OP_PUSHBYTES_20 568baad2f714e05d18e5f3d932761e00d9d95408
address
tb1q269645hhzns96x8970vnyas7qrvaj4qglm3tnh
transaction
17cf25213b3fb8c11d9a521a782960fae3299df5076d4c44b2f879455d1d2b63
confirmations
176586
spent
true